Freshness and Same-Day Preparation

Freshness is non-negotiable in a pastry gift box. Croissants that sat overnight lose their lamination quality. Tart shells absorb moisture and soften. Any bakery worth ordering from for same-day gifting should be producing their items that morning, not rotating yesterday’s leftovers into gift boxes.

A common mistake is assuming that all bakeries offering same-day delivery are also delivering freshly made items. Always confirm whether the items are baked the same day. Artisan bakeries producing handcrafted goods in small batches, like a patisserie operating on a boutique scale, are almost always a safer bet than large-volume commercial bakeries offering similar services.

Pro tip: Call or message the bakery directly to confirm what time their pastries are baked each morning. If the answer is vague, that tells you everything you need to know about their freshness standards.

Same-Day Delivery vs Pickup in KL and Selangor

The decision between same-day delivery and pickup for a last minute gift Kuala Lumpur comes down to two variables: time and location. Both options are legitimate. But they are not interchangeable depending on your situation.

When Same-Day Delivery Makes Sense

Same-day delivery is the right call when the recipient is in a different part of KL or Selangor from where you are, or when you are coordinating a surprise and cannot physically deliver it yourself. The risk is slot availability. Same-day delivery slots at quality bakeries fill up fast, particularly on weekends and public holidays. Order before noon to maximize your chances of securing a slot.

Delivery also adds a theatrical element to a surprise. Having a beautifully packaged pastry box arrive at someone’s door or office is its own moment. Event planners in particular use this to stage surprise deliveries for birthday celebrations without the recipient having any advance warning.

When Pickup Is the Smarter Move

Pickup wins when time is extremely tight and you are already near the bakery’s location. In KL traffic, a delivery that should take 30 minutes can stretch to 90. If you need the box in hand within the hour, walk in and pick it up. Petiteserie Desserts serves KL and Selangor, making in-person pickup a practical option for anyone already in the area.

Pickup also lets you inspect the box before presenting it, which matters if you are bringing it to a party rather than having it delivered directly. You can request specific additions or ask for a gift note to be added on the spot.

Common Mistakes When Ordering a Last-Minute Gift Kuala Lumpur

A common mistake is waiting until mid-afternoon to order a same-day delivery. Most artisan bakeries in KL have cutoff times between 11am and 1pm for same-day fulfillment. Ordering at 3pm and expecting delivery by 6pm is an unrealistic expectation that leads to disappointment on both sides.

Another frequent error is ordering based on price alone. The cheapest pastry box available for same-day delivery in KL is almost certainly not made fresh that day. Value in gifting is not measured by how little you spent. It is measured by whether the recipient felt genuinely surprised and cared for. A box of four exceptional handcrafted pastries beats a box of twelve mediocre ones every single time.

Forgetting to account for delivery logistics in KL traffic is also a real problem. Build in buffer time. If the celebration starts at 7pm, targeting a 5pm delivery window rather than 6:30pm protects you from KL’s notoriously unpredictable evening traffic patterns, especially around the city center and major Selangor corridors.

Finally, skipping the gift note entirely is a missed opportunity. The note does not need to be elaborate. It simply confirms that the pastry box was chosen specifically for this person and this occasion, not grabbed randomly. That confirmation is a meaningful part of why the gift works.
